Summary of the BMW N13 Engine
The BMW N13 engine attracts attention in the vehicle landscape as a portable and effective powerplant, designed to fulfill the needs of modern driving while enhancing efficiency. Presented in 2011, the N13 is a turbocharged inline-four engine that exhibits BMW's commitment to advancement and sustainability. It is mainly utilized in various designs, consisting of the 1 Series and 3 Collection, blending power with gas effectiveness.
The N13 engine features a displacement of 1.6 litres, utilizing advanced technologies such as direct gas shot, variable shutoff timing, and a twin-scroll turbocharger. These developments not only improve performance but also add to minimized exhausts, lining up with contemporary ecological standards. The engine can generating a durable output, delivering an engaging driving experience without compromising on economic climate.
Moreover, the N13 engine's layout emphasizes lightweight construction, which even more aids in fuel effectiveness and taking care of characteristics. Its combination of digital control systems ensures optimum engine administration, resulting in responsive velocity and smooth operation. In general, the BMW N13 engine represents an unified equilibrium in between efficiency, efficiency, and ecological responsibility, making it an engaging option for discerning chauffeurs.

Advanced Engineering Attributes
While several engines prioritize power or efficiency, the BMW N13 engine sticks out as a result of its advanced engineering functions that sympathetically integrate performance and technology. At the heart of the N13 is its lightweight light weight aluminum building, which lessens weight while enhancing thermal effectiveness. This design option not only adds to improved fuel economy however additionally helps with far better handling and agility in numerous driving problems.
In Addition, the N13 utilizes a twin-scroll turbocharger, which maximizes air flow and reduces turbo lag, making certain receptive acceleration. The engine features a variable valve timing system, understood as Valvetronic, which permits accurate control over the consumption valves, additionally boosting performance and power result throughout various RPM ranges.
Furthermore, the read the article direct gas shot system in the N13 makes the most of burning efficiency, adding to lower exhausts and enhanced total efficiency. This sophisticated technology ensures that fuel is provided directly into the burning chamber, permitting a more full shed and greater power removal from each decrease of gas.
Including these innovative design attributes, the BMW N13 engine exhibits the producer's dedication to creating a powertrain that not just meets efficiency expectations yet additionally embraces sophisticated technology for a boosted driving experience.
Reliability and Maintenance Considerations
The innovative engineering features of the BMW N13 engine not just boost performance however also play a substantial duty in its dependability and upkeep. Among the important facets adding to this integrity is the engine's design, which includes top quality products and precision production techniques. This results in reduced damage, allowing the engine to stand up to the rigors of day-to-day driving.
Routine maintenance is necessary to guaranteeing the long life of the N13 engine. Arranged oil adjustments, normally every 10,000 kilometers or when a year, are crucial for preserving optimal efficiency and preventing engine sludge - BMW N13 Engine. Additionally, making use of state-of-the-art oil and filters suggested by BMW is essential for the engine's wellness
Another significant factor to consider is the engine's air conditioning system, which is engineered to avoid getting too hot, a typical concern in numerous turbocharged engines. Maintaining coolant degrees and making certain the radiator operates properly are crucial to avoiding potential issues.
